Is There a Kite Man: Hell Yeah! Episode 11 release date and time?
No, there is no Kite Man: Hell Yeah! Episode 11 release date and time.
The first season of our adult-themed cartoon TV show consisted of just ten episodes, with the last one airing on September 12, 2024. This final episode signaled the end of Season 1 and wrapped up the story neatly for our dedicated fans.
Is Kite Man: Hell Yeah! over or will there be a Part 2 with more episodes?
Indeed, the exciting series “Kite Man: Hell Yeah!” has concluded and regrettably, there won’t be a second part or extra episodes following it. The first season wrapped up with its last episode that aired on Thursday.
According to Variety, the series primarily revolves around the protagonist’s journey of accepting how others perceive him and his unique abilities. As he encounters formidable adversaries, he learns to embrace his idiosyncrasies and imperfections. Amidst the chaos and humor, he forms unexpected friendships. By the season finale, he discovers his identity and realizes that despite his limitations, he can indeed make a significant impact in Gotham City.

Kite Man enthusiastically confirms that the primary actors lending their voices for this production are Matt Oberg, Stephanie Hsu, James Adomian, Jonathan Banks, Lance Reddick, and many more talented individuals.
All the episodes of Kite Man: Hell Yeah! Season 1 is now streaming online on HBO Max.
